Uncircumcised Male Organ - Health Risk Factors


 
Health

Until the late 20th century, circumcision of male infants at birth was considered routine and necessary. However, medical research over the last few decades supported the idea that circumcision constituted an unnecessary surgical procedure. Some critics even argue that circumcision amounts to mutilation and takes away the individual’s right to choose.

On the other hand, more recent studies have found that circumcision does, in fact, provide multiple health benefits over the lifetime of a male. A recent news article entitled "Fewer Circumcisions Could Cost the US Billions" (The News, 23 August 2012) reports on a study conducted at Johns Hopkins University which revealed that men with an intact foreskin are likely to spend an average of $313 per year beyond what their circumcised counterparts pay due to increased health problems.

This is not to say that men who are uncircumcised should begin planning for surgery any time soon. Many of the risks associated with an uncircumcised manhood can be alleviated through proper care, including good hygiene, treatment with male organ-specific vitamins and minerals, and avoiding unprotected partner activity.

Health benefits of circumcision

Circumcision is practiced in most parts of the world and involves ablating (cutting away) the protective sheath of skin that covers the glans of the male organ. While this was traditionally done for religious reasons, research has shown that men who are circumcised are less prone to infection, sexually transmitted diseases, and aids. On the other hand, circumcision is not without its drawbacks, as it can cause reduced erogenous sensitivity later in life.

Risk factors related to intact foreskin

For many men’s health experts, the recent conclusion seems to be that circumcision is preferred. An intact foreskin has been linked to numerous health problems, as described below:

• Infection - While the foreskin tends to protect the glans (head) of the male organ from chafing and provides a degree of natural lubrication, it is also the perfect breeding ground for fungal and bacterial infections. Men who are not circumcised are more likely to develop balanitis, an inflammatory condition which presents as swelling, redness, rash, itching and discharge. An uncircumcised member is also more prone to fungal infections such as jock itch.

• Phimosos - A common complaint among uncircumcised men is the inability to retract the foreskin fully during arousal. This condition can be quite painful and prevent men from enjoying penetration. It can even lead to impotence in cases where anxiety over the associated pain can prevent arousal from occurring.

• Hypersensitivity - Men who have an intact foreskin often report having an oversensitive male organ. This problem is typically related to phimosis, as the foreskin cannot be retracted fully and the glans is not accustomed to direct contact. An oversensitive male organ can prevent men from enjoying partner play or even self-pleasuring.
